I carefully read Newton’s whitepaper and technical documents, and there’s one detail that really stood out to me: they define this network as the “Policy Internet.” What does that mean? The traditional internet is a network of information. DeFi is a network of value. And what Newton wants to build is a network of rules. Every vault, every protocol, and every compliant entity can publish its own policies on Newton—for example, “single transactions must not exceed 1,000,000 USDC,” “counterparty addresses must not be on the OFAC sanctions list,” or “oracle price deviations must not exceed 5%.” These policies are executed automatically on-chain, and before a transaction happens, it’s already validated; if it doesn’t comply, it’s simply rejected.

The imagination behind this framework goes far beyond DeFi vaults. What’s the biggest obstacle to bringing RWA on-chain? It’s compliance. The issuance and redemption of stablecoins require identity verification and anti–money laundering checks. When AI agents autonomously operate on-chain assets, who guarantees their actions stay within the predefined risk boundaries? Newton’s policy network is the answer. It’s not a feature module of some single protocol, but an independent network layer. Any scenario that requires decision-making before a transaction can plug into it—and $NEWT is the fuel for this network, used to pay the costs of policy execution.

That’s also why I distinguish Newton from traditional security tools. The former is infrastructure, while the latter is a product. Products can be replaced, but once infrastructure is built and network effects take hold, it’s very hard to dislodge. Newton’s current policies are jointly constructed by institutions such as Chainalysis, Hexagate, and RedStone—institutions that are themselves standard-setters in their respective fields. When industry standard-setters publish policies on Newton, the network’s moat takes shape. Hazard 1: The approval amount is “unlimited”
This is the most deadly red-flag.
Normal approvals require you to enter a specific amount—e.g., approve 100 USDT, or set an approval limit to your holdings cap.
But here it says “unlimited,” meaning once you confirm, that contract address can transfer any amount of USDT out of your wallet—including all the USDT currently in your wallet, and even any USDT you receive later—until you manually revoke the approval. Most phishing attacks rely on “unlimited approvals” to steal assets.
Hazard 2: The approved party is a “contract,” not a specific address
In the screenshot, the “approved contract” field does not show the full contract address, so you can’t verify whether it is the official USDT contract or a trusted protocol.
If it’s a malicious contract, after you approve it, it will immediately call transferFrom to move the USDT from your wallet.
A legitimate DEX or lending protocol will clearly display the contract address and usually uses “limited approvals” (e.g., “approve this transaction amount”), not such vague wording.
Hazard 3: Paying miner fees with ETH, but approving USDT
It shows the miner fee is 0.009681 ETH, which means you need to pay Gas on the Ethereum mainnet.
However, many phishing sites will forge an “approval” interface; in reality, the underlying action might be a direct transfer, not an approve call.
They exploit your confusion between “approval” and “transfer,” tricking you into sending USDT to the other party without realizing it.
For a real approval transaction, the miner fee is usually very low, but here the Gas Price may be set higher, disguising it as a normal transaction.
